diff --git a/package.json b/package.json index 8e71e752..17e32aa6 100644 --- a/package.json +++ b/package.json @@ -49,8 +49,8 @@ "@ampproject/remapping": "^2.3.0", "@antfu/eslint-config": "^3.11.2", "@antfu/ni": "^0.23.1", - "@farmfe/cli": "1.0.3", - "@farmfe/core": "1.3.12", + "@farmfe/cli": "1.0.4", + "@farmfe/core": "1.4.6", "@rspack/cli": "^1.1.4", "@rspack/core": "^1.1.4", "@types/fs-extra": "^11.0.4", diff --git a/pnpm-lock.yaml b/pnpm-lock.yaml index 83ebc15e..e5883ed8 100644 --- a/pnpm-lock.yaml +++ b/pnpm-lock.yaml @@ -28,11 +28,11 @@ importers: specifier: ^0.23.1 version: 0.23.1 '@farmfe/cli': - specifier: 1.0.3 - version: 1.0.3 + specifier: 1.0.4 + version: 1.0.4 '@farmfe/core': - specifier: 1.3.12 - version: 1.3.12 + specifier: 1.4.6 + version: 1.4.6 '@rspack/cli': specifier: ^1.1.4 version: 1.1.4(@rspack/core@1.1.4(@swc/helpers@0.5.15))(@types/express@4.17.21)(webpack-cli@5.1.4)(webpack@5.96.1) @@ -912,77 +912,77 @@ packages: resolution: {integrity: sha512-2b/g5hRmpbb1o4GnTZax9N9m0FXzz9OV42ZzI4rDDMDuHUqigAiQCEWChBWCY4ztAGVRjoWT19v0yMmc5/L5kA==} engines: {node: ^18.18.0 || ^20.9.0 || >=21.1.0} - '@farmfe/cli@1.0.3': - resolution: {integrity: sha512-3n0GcaDRlKfWqLYPhgmzhx4PFUURMNq6fU0VsOnxHLAB6JhVOf+bRIQEyLMA5lEiBaFVtJqATCleOY4q1ERRCQ==} + '@farmfe/cli@1.0.4': + resolution: {integrity: sha512-bau/2P7DylHUDksUvbvJod/Ew4dl5ZICYVgTNn0EfrJM/ZuwLaV8LjmPo0pM4y1QOZmg/N3B9DwkXO89DrutYQ==} engines: {node: '>= 16'} hasBin: true - '@farmfe/core-darwin-arm64@1.3.12': - resolution: {integrity: sha512-K80mBxE4o5yTcuuMxDoUfay6N27tFHOy54tE4ybchrj2MLwStzhOhGhKaij2NLjK3UQGR5nYSWc0g55E8NwwQw==} + '@farmfe/core-darwin-arm64@1.4.6': + resolution: {integrity: sha512-gqLd/3NCZI36q1SzJl7y4TO0DHLXn5iYKn5tBhYdbQzyGvfFjujd87f3O1yIOE5xv7V5RwPcpjEUe6D8FROQfQ==} engines: {node: '>= 10'} cpu: [arm64] os: [darwin] - '@farmfe/core-darwin-x64@1.3.12': - resolution: {integrity: sha512-GwW18zSPLPyUG1aBdoNXRxi5HzfM7VD6GM+wU3vuhSCEzoDbopoO0SCshzClHMeKTXhljwWGBN5GBJcQFb7jyw==} + '@farmfe/core-darwin-x64@1.4.6': + resolution: {integrity: sha512-U2MCXzc8DHIlqsfm+nVQb6IKsNT9U8dghPmrT75Hm34/sVdM7qwrpeKj52Uazm5LdLXd3Vx4oEfzPrFJihPXxg==} engines: {node: '>= 10'} cpu: [x64] os: [darwin] - '@farmfe/core-linux-arm64-gnu@1.3.12': - resolution: {integrity: sha512-Fc4FJtsr1ncdph0i1RHAVQwxdTLgCdY4f4LfhoS5LoiQV2DlN6hEhXMtBR/CBc2CIy8cPaFwzSSSr2XH/ZqXiA==} + '@farmfe/core-linux-arm64-gnu@1.4.6': + resolution: {integrity: sha512-yIv2oPuDOPqikJKp2UY9xAv0cAxkIhBE8yrzIA4jwgIGJinAu5Ib6nJjYoXhCmyw4dSeinfi71+kIYKSpguL5w==} engines: {node: '>= 10'} cpu: [arm64] os: [linux] - '@farmfe/core-linux-arm64-musl@1.3.12': - resolution: {integrity: sha512-1hehU4zI0yN5nuTBAB8J+GWLC+VOgVQdLiG21r8kKKDAzszAaT1PNTWitRAW1eI9NU8p4iyBSHSFk9mnj67kow==} + '@farmfe/core-linux-arm64-musl@1.4.6': + resolution: {integrity: sha512-do1O0svE79XdXva9wC3cW98AjUeT3r2Ukfpw67fhm79jym5061RmVz/HwluXY/VR/4LlpClg1Nz9ZZjpHHk7Bg==} engines: {node: '>= 10'} cpu: [arm64] os: [linux] - '@farmfe/core-linux-x64-gnu@1.3.12': - resolution: {integrity: sha512-QwlRErnzfpLDe9T+1xqDxvs5HLH0CVd0HTFukHW4+RwsoGJ4LNcti0u8VSeNyCYHczVw4sME9ksNh1OgYLi6OQ==} + '@farmfe/core-linux-x64-gnu@1.4.6': + resolution: {integrity: sha512-WpV/CHs5r/GA1j/hi7ppn+3enGauS7xNM4ibtZOZMHm1E4fJYV6P5g2DInyQvO3c4IFsr/D3JuAiTRxe7KsyQA==} engines: {node: '>= 10'} cpu: [x64] os: [linux] - '@farmfe/core-linux-x64-musl@1.3.12': - resolution: {integrity: sha512-7eBUeH/tYTZUQt5Cohq9ZgR8jVvzhKeg6mpxxESp3eYM7md7bXcuVFbF5tzT1as4MALJsKKTP0Kga/7Hlbddgw==} + '@farmfe/core-linux-x64-musl@1.4.6': + resolution: {integrity: sha512-XnumbUC4IQFNPUxYVWXhNg5kykIZ+hAR1GBVYwqESykdeZqeITCvFAt8bSfxiItknlsAuicYOEkeWntQSCBQFg==} engines: {node: '>= 10'} cpu: [x64] os: [linux] - '@farmfe/core-win32-arm64-msvc@1.3.12': - resolution: {integrity: sha512-OjdZoGaBMg5tOmDrO9tegQvrVY3QsNBxSq8TZtCmr4gyj+pPzlHwY6e99Wh9UwMPvCL7N9muXPGbLBQpfwkB+g==} + '@farmfe/core-win32-arm64-msvc@1.4.6': + resolution: {integrity: sha512-r2BVfPlZ1Zr45RmPeGMnrTzTfGAJRs5qKEW0Cb0Ton7V+8wuO/eBt6IF9nyRv2PVnl46Xn4Psu2cXHUFNpBwxw==} engines: {node: '>= 10'} cpu: [arm64] os: [win32] - '@farmfe/core-win32-ia32-msvc@1.3.12': - resolution: {integrity: sha512-4bOEppvUNgpQ7YZ8lxZKzSuLBUb5WgTTL3bnF75Gi9pKemH70f9HvyF8VzagvtZskhBQIxFan9S4AqO88QUsxg==} + '@farmfe/core-win32-ia32-msvc@1.4.6': + resolution: {integrity: sha512-JrFbKZbHRX3Ia/OtmCDXxM7LI9Gom7UFrXuLQQvTCK/uE4EcKtqiOMkAlLmOgmOcxEwUuO0ve2c3U+ZCjUJ9RQ==} engines: {node: '>= 10'} cpu: [ia32] os: [win32] - '@farmfe/core-win32-x64-msvc@1.3.12': - resolution: {integrity: sha512-oWnBjR9aeoHRvuB/sPpsCBurIGlHAvc9+SXDbG2818t9ctZauJOYb5KNfIbmMt+m1AFryJqgz0+PcBaIizu2EA==} + '@farmfe/core-win32-x64-msvc@1.4.6': + resolution: {integrity: sha512-3czCBQR5z5r8iCLU1rmjeuHBa083KfsHbr0ltVW0Xj5HOLEOPx6UMJCH5WinPuu5eP0/UThgZrR7UBqKnLYPDQ==} engines: {node: '>= 10'} cpu: [x64] os: [win32] - '@farmfe/core@1.3.12': - resolution: {integrity: sha512-TvW5iYTg/WMzwUT3d+03kDrriJQG4FXjnbIsRojsD992hZ4uapNRgrQAFkEBJFyeazCLE/F74b7fqrhfEhXI9w==} + '@farmfe/core@1.4.6': + resolution: {integrity: sha512-rXvB/brM/5+hDJkIoQqypcyzx1s1H89zyL3QNV/4Q2+8IsaWuN9riFTDkBTUKLlgaUvheDbe1pPAhAT5ba7iSw==} engines: {node: '>=16.15.1'} - '@farmfe/runtime-plugin-hmr@3.5.5': - resolution: {integrity: sha512-MaCOS8w40STuSAfA23oEHPdvAGF2zxUbrtQZ0dxhrIdr5dVlrf87pTj7eqju2oTUCwcgceg8wZlJATDyY9K1Aw==} + '@farmfe/runtime-plugin-hmr@3.5.8': + resolution: {integrity: sha512-xS0wplyAPnSXv6vNKVnyhVOeiuC7aN1ib2krDXQeJOfQSYCS+WFAX+uVX6gZyhkDwgMdXl9JPWvYxkCu2TmF0A==} - '@farmfe/runtime-plugin-import-meta@0.2.2': - resolution: {integrity: sha512-xrWJOHbmhVJX+a6LtRpv5wvj/uqpPQFZIKeHfT+mqybKRSC9+JxDgOySLzYUbT8beSTtXgcxGXf55EN3Byd0ng==} + '@farmfe/runtime-plugin-import-meta@0.2.3': + resolution: {integrity: sha512-BEHPjfXj/DXpwKxyM4rMqT9NFRfivTGS+b02uchjV9MSTi8mZqm3QhtJ+znlpgHUBABBtZYKdayQEDhyK4izYw==} - '@farmfe/runtime@0.12.1': - resolution: {integrity: sha512-5X9O1PGT0jQ275VDJnmQ0bdO23dgSvOvZupbr0E7W+lq0juAgbaWaqaqtRRqwPBZ3kh+pp6Z5J7ER7rSeTvoaw==} + '@farmfe/runtime@0.12.10': + resolution: {integrity: sha512-2/jebNFaVC+yctEeFZrmbfjaKJOg2Ib9iJ8ypjcUnnETfR4zbZnYuErfIO1Af44anvpONwWDhQ8RVcmy+WyY5w==} '@farmfe/utils@0.0.1': resolution: {integrity: sha512-QLbgNrojcvxfumXA/H329XAXhoCahmeSH3JmaiwwJEGS2QAmWfgAJMegjwlt6OmArGVO4gSbJ7Xbmm1idZZs+g==} @@ -6033,45 +6033,45 @@ snapshots: dependencies: levn: 0.4.1 - '@farmfe/cli@1.0.3': + '@farmfe/cli@1.0.4': dependencies: cac: 6.7.14 cross-spawn: 7.0.6 inquirer: 9.2.12 walkdir: 0.4.1 - '@farmfe/core-darwin-arm64@1.3.12': + '@farmfe/core-darwin-arm64@1.4.6': optional: true - '@farmfe/core-darwin-x64@1.3.12': + '@farmfe/core-darwin-x64@1.4.6': optional: true - '@farmfe/core-linux-arm64-gnu@1.3.12': + '@farmfe/core-linux-arm64-gnu@1.4.6': optional: true - '@farmfe/core-linux-arm64-musl@1.3.12': + '@farmfe/core-linux-arm64-musl@1.4.6': optional: true - '@farmfe/core-linux-x64-gnu@1.3.12': + '@farmfe/core-linux-x64-gnu@1.4.6': optional: true - '@farmfe/core-linux-x64-musl@1.3.12': + '@farmfe/core-linux-x64-musl@1.4.6': optional: true - '@farmfe/core-win32-arm64-msvc@1.3.12': + '@farmfe/core-win32-arm64-msvc@1.4.6': optional: true - '@farmfe/core-win32-ia32-msvc@1.3.12': + '@farmfe/core-win32-ia32-msvc@1.4.6': optional: true - '@farmfe/core-win32-x64-msvc@1.3.12': + '@farmfe/core-win32-x64-msvc@1.4.6': optional: true - '@farmfe/core@1.3.12': + '@farmfe/core@1.4.6': dependencies: - '@farmfe/runtime': 0.12.1 - '@farmfe/runtime-plugin-hmr': 3.5.5 - '@farmfe/runtime-plugin-import-meta': 0.2.2 + '@farmfe/runtime': 0.12.10 + '@farmfe/runtime-plugin-hmr': 3.5.8 + '@farmfe/runtime-plugin-import-meta': 0.2.3 '@farmfe/utils': 0.1.0 '@koa/cors': 5.0.0 '@swc/helpers': 0.5.15 @@ -6092,36 +6092,34 @@ snapshots: koa-static: 5.0.0 lodash.debounce: 4.0.8 loglevel: 1.9.2 - mime-types: 2.1.35 open: 9.1.0 - slashes: 3.0.12 ws: 8.18.0 zod: 3.23.8 zod-validation-error: 1.5.0(zod@3.23.8) optionalDependencies: - '@farmfe/core-darwin-arm64': 1.3.12 - '@farmfe/core-darwin-x64': 1.3.12 - '@farmfe/core-linux-arm64-gnu': 1.3.12 - '@farmfe/core-linux-arm64-musl': 1.3.12 - '@farmfe/core-linux-x64-gnu': 1.3.12 - '@farmfe/core-linux-x64-musl': 1.3.12 - '@farmfe/core-win32-arm64-msvc': 1.3.12 - '@farmfe/core-win32-ia32-msvc': 1.3.12 - '@farmfe/core-win32-x64-msvc': 1.3.12 + '@farmfe/core-darwin-arm64': 1.4.6 + '@farmfe/core-darwin-x64': 1.4.6 + '@farmfe/core-linux-arm64-gnu': 1.4.6 + '@farmfe/core-linux-arm64-musl': 1.4.6 + '@farmfe/core-linux-x64-gnu': 1.4.6 + '@farmfe/core-linux-x64-musl': 1.4.6 + '@farmfe/core-win32-arm64-msvc': 1.4.6 + '@farmfe/core-win32-ia32-msvc': 1.4.6 + '@farmfe/core-win32-x64-msvc': 1.4.6 transitivePeerDependencies: - bufferutil - supports-color - utf-8-validate - '@farmfe/runtime-plugin-hmr@3.5.5': + '@farmfe/runtime-plugin-hmr@3.5.8': dependencies: core-js: 3.39.0 - '@farmfe/runtime-plugin-import-meta@0.2.2': + '@farmfe/runtime-plugin-import-meta@0.2.3': dependencies: core-js: 3.39.0 - '@farmfe/runtime@0.12.1': + '@farmfe/runtime@0.12.10': dependencies: core-js: 3.39.0